diff options
Diffstat (limited to 'src/tools/qlalr/CMakeLists.txt')
-rw-r--r-- | src/tools/qlalr/CMakeLists.txt | 21 |
1 files changed, 11 insertions, 10 deletions
diff --git a/src/tools/qlalr/CMakeLists.txt b/src/tools/qlalr/CMakeLists.txt index b0137d4918..da8b351889 100644 --- a/src/tools/qlalr/CMakeLists.txt +++ b/src/tools/qlalr/CMakeLists.txt @@ -1,13 +1,15 @@ -# Generated from qlalr.pro. +# Copyright (C) 2022 The Qt Company Ltd. +# SPDX-License-Identifier: BSD-3-Clause ##################################################################### ## qlalr Tool: ##################################################################### qt_get_tool_target_name(target_name qlalr) -qt_add_tool(${target_name} +qt_internal_add_tool(${target_name} TARGET_DESCRIPTION "Qt Look Ahead LR Parser Generator" - TOOLS_TARGET Core # special case + INSTALL_DIR "${INSTALL_LIBEXECDIR}" + TOOLS_TARGET Core SOURCES compress.cpp compress.h cppgenerator.cpp cppgenerator.h @@ -19,11 +21,10 @@ qt_add_tool(${target_name} recognizer.cpp recognizer.h DEFINES QT_NO_FOREACH - PUBLIC_LIBRARIES - Qt::Core # special case + QT_NO_QPAIR + QT_USE_NODISCARD_FILE_OPEN + LIBRARIES + Qt::Core + Qt::CorePrivate ) - -#### Keys ignored in scope 1:.:.:qlalr.pro:<TRUE>: -# OTHER_FILES = "lalr.g" -# QMAKE_TARGET_DESCRIPTION = "Qt Look Ahead LR Parser Generator" -# _OPTION = "host_build" +qt_internal_return_unless_building_tools() |